Single ply roof in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a roof that uses a single layer of roofing material, such as TPO, PVC, or EPDM. These inspections typically include a visual examination of the entire roof surface, checking for signs of damage, wear, or deterioration. Service providers may also perform close-up inspections of seams, flashings, and edges to identify potential problem areas. The goal is to detect issues early before they develop into more significant problems, helping property owners maintain the integrity and longevity of their roofing system.
This type of inspection is particularly valuable for identifying common issues associated with single ply roofs, such as punctures, tears, blistering, or seam separation. Over time, exposure to the elements can cause the roofing membrane to weaken or sustain damage, leading to leaks or reduced insulation effectiveness. An inspection can reveal these vulnerabilities, allowing property owners to address them proactively. Regular inspections can also help confirm that existing repairs remain effective and that the roof continues to perform as intended.
Single ply roof inspections are often performed on commercial properties, industrial facilities, and large residential buildings with flat or low-slope roofs. These properties typically utilize single ply membranes due to their durability and ease of maintenance. However, any property with a flat or low-slope roof using this type of material can benefit from routine inspections. Homeowners with large, flat-roofed garages or additions may also find these services useful for maintaining the roof’s condition and preventing costly damage.
Homeowners and property managers should consider scheduling a single ply roof inspection if they notice signs of trouble, such as water stains on ceilings, visible cracks or tears in the roofing membrane, or increased energy costs indicating poor insulation. Inspections are also recommended after severe weather events, like storms or heavy snowfall, which can cause damage or accelerate wear.
